Tom Cruise “never tires” of performing dangerous stunts.

The actor is known for starring in action movies such as the Mission: Impossible franchise and his latest release Jack Reacher.

The 50-year-old is always happy to do his own stunts, despite sustaining some minor injuries along the way.

“You know what? When I’m doing stunt movies you always have some sort of injury,” he confessed to British magazine OK!

“Even with the high-speed car crashes that we had – I never tire of it actually.”

Some of the star’s most memorable stunts have included him dangerously perching on the top of the tallest building in the world, the Burj Khalifa skyscraper in Dubai.

The father-of-three says he always has his fans’ enjoyment in mind when embarking on his latest crazy escapade.

“It’s really fun and I keep thinking about what it’s going to look like and that it’s going to entertain an audience,” he explained.

“So it’s fun trying to figure out, can we do it? How far can we push it? When I start working on a piece of material I get very excited about the potential of doing something that hasn’t been seen before, that I haven’t done before.”
